Types of energy storage factories.



The Types of Energy Storage System Factories Energy storage systems are crucial in today's world, as they help to balance the supply and demand of electricity. These systems store excess energy generated during off-peak hours for use during peak hours when demand is high. There are several types of energy storage system factories that produce these systems, each with its own unique characteristics and applications. One type of energy storage system factory is the electrochemical factory. These factories produce batteries, which are one of the most common types of energy storage systems. Batteries store energy in the form of chemical energy, which is then converted into electrical energy when needed. Electrochemical factories use a variety of materials, such as lithium-ion, lead-acid, and nickel-cadmium, to produce batteries with different properties and performance characteristics. Another type of energy storage system factory is the thermal factory. These factories produce systems that store energy in the form of heat or cold. For example, they may use phase change materials (PCMs) to store heat, which can be used to generate electricity when needed. Hydraulic factories are another type of energy storage system factory. These factories produce systems that store energy in the form of water pressure. For example, they may use pumped hydro storage (PHS) systems, which store energy by pumping water uphill to a reservoir during off-peak hours and releasing it downhill through turbines during peak hours. Finally, flywheel factories produce systems that store energy in the form of rotational kinetic energy. Flywheels consist of a heavy rotor that spins at high speeds. As the rotor spins, it stores energy in the form of rotational kinetic energy. When energy is needed, the flywheel is decelerated, and the stored energy is released as electrical energy. In conclusion, there are several types of energy storage system factories that produce different types of energy storage systems. Each type has its own unique characteristics and applications, and the choice of which type to use depends on the specific needs of the application.
